Bears offense prepared for transformation ahead of training camp
The Chicago Bears are set to start training camp with an offense reshaped by head coach Ben Johnson and general manager Ryan Poles. With practices beginning this week, the positioning and performance of players will be under scrutiny. The quarterback lineup features Caleb Williams, who gets a veteran touch with the addition of Case Keenum as a mentor. Meanwhile, running back D'Andre Swift aims for a breakout with Johnson at the helm, showing potential despite previous inefficiencies. The wide receiver group expands with several newcomers. Furthermore, the offensive line has seen significant reinforcements, particularly in the interior, where Pro Bowl talent has been added. The Bears face key questions, including the effectiveness of the new coaching strategies and how quickly the players can build chemistry as they look toward the 2025 season.
